Bug in x64 file requester and bug in Blizzard PPC ROM filesize

Two bugs I've come across:

1. Opening a file requester with the x64 version of WinUAE causes it to crash. For example, the file requester to attach a adf image or select a hard drive directory.

2. The ROM lookup for the Blizzard PPC preset, selecting the A1200 with one in the quick-start, says "512k" ROM. The actual ROM is 256K, and while that preset is selected as the default every launch of WinUAE will complain about the "missing" ROM.

2. The ROM lookup for the Blizzard PPC preset, selecting the A1200 with one in the quick-start, says "512k" ROM. The actual ROM is 256K, and while that preset is selected as the default every launch of WinUAE will complain about the "missing" ROM.
BPPC flash chip is 512k and boot menu config is saved above first 256k.

For 2: Is there anything I can do to "make it right"?
Don't enable quickstart? (not much point with "high end" configs anyway).
Enter BPPC boot menu and save config, it should generate missing part of rom image.

Thank you Toni, I chose a quickstart A1200 w/ BPPC and held escape while booting to get the boot menu. Then I saved the configuration and that gave me the 512kb ROM. That's one down.

I decided to not be lazy after all and went and found the extension causing the crash: Avast Antivirus was the culprit.
